Understanding Dry Skin

Definition and characteristics of dry skin. Common causes and triggers.

Dry skin happens when your skin doesn’t hold enough moisture. It feels rough, tight, and sometimes itchy. Some common causes include:

  • Cold weather and low humidity
  • Hot water or harsh soaps
  • Medical conditions like eczema
  • Age, as skin gets thinner over time

These factors can make your skin look dull and flaky. Understanding these causes helps you create a beginner dry skin routine plan.

Step-by-Step Morning Routine

Cleansing options for dry skin. Recommended moisturizers and application techniques.

Start your morning with a gentle cleanser. Look for one that is creamy to keep your skin happy. Avoid harsh soaps—they are like bad jokes, just not funny. After washing, pat your skin dry with a soft towel. Next, it’s time for a moisturizing superhero. Use a thick cream to lock in hydration. Apply it gently and don’t forget areas like your elbows and knees. Want to know a fun tip? Apply moisturizer while your skin is still damp for the best results!

Seasonal Adjustments to Your Routine

How to modify your routine in winter vs. summer. Additional protective measures during changing climates.

Changing seasons mean changing skin care routines. In winter, skin tends to get dry and flaky. Use thicker creams and oils to lock in moisture. In summer, opt for lighter lotions that won’t clog pores and add sunscreen to protect your skin from harmful rays. Keep your routine simple but effective.

  • Winter: Use heavy moisturizers and apply more often.
  • Summer: Choose lightweight products and remember SPF!

As climates shift, you may also need to add protective measures, like using humidifiers in winter to keep the air moist. Similarly, stay hydrated in summer to help your skin fight dryness. Always listen to your skin’s needs!

How Often Should I Moisturize My Skin, And Is There A Difference Between Day And Night Routines?

You should moisturize your skin at least twice a day: once in the morning and once at night. In the morning, use a light moisturizer to help protect your skin from the day. At night, choose a thicker moisturizer to help your skin heal while you sleep. This way, your skin stays healthy and happy all day and night!
